Przez pewien czas była to frustracja - próbuję wymyślić, jak skonfigurować Notepad ++ (teraz w wersji 5.6.8 Unicode), aby używał serwera proxy z określoną nazwą użytkownika i hasłem podczas łączenia w celu sprawdzenia dostępności aktualizacji. W tej chwili pojawia się okno dialogowe z informacją:
curl error
couldn't connect to host
Podczas konfigurowania Menedżera wtyczek podałem mu adres serwera proxy w postaci: username:password@server-address
i podałem port w osobnym polu - co działa (choć nieco niewygodne, ponieważ ujawnia moją nazwę użytkownika / hasło).
Jak mogę uzyskać ekwiwalent za pomocą głównej konfiguracji aktualizacji? Przeszukałem obszernie zarówno wiki Notepad ++, jak i Google, ale bez powodzenia, poza możliwym odniesieniem do używania lokalnego proxy do wymuszania prawidłowego połączenia z bramą.
Od tego czasu Notepad ++ dodał
Set Updater proxy...
do?
menu polecenie ustawiania proxy dla programu aktualizującegov6.3.1
.Zapoznaj się z dziennikiem zmian NotePad ++ v6.3.1 .
źródło
Po wykonaniu poniższych kroków mogłem zaktualizować Menedżera wtyczek i zainstalować nowe wtyczki, takie jak Narzędzia XML:
Wybierz Wtyczki> Menedżer wtyczek> Pokaż menedżera wtyczek
Kliknij Ustawienia.
Podaj adres i port serwera proxy - swoimi danymi
źródło
Ponieważ wydaje się być za pomocą curl, próbowałem ustawienie w
http_proxy
zmiennej środowiskowej i wydawało się, że do pracy, jak również. Ustawiłem na coś takiegohttp://username:[email protected]:port/
Może być bardziej kompatybilny, centralny i oczywisty niż wewnętrzna konfiguracja Generic Updater.
Uwaga, curl używa również
https_proxy
iftp_proxy
zmiennych środowiskowych. Wydaje się, że nie jest to konieczne w przypadku bieżących wersji notatnika ++, ale jeśli ustawiasz jeden, możesz chcieć ustawić inne w celu sprawdzenia w przyszłości (HTTPS jest prawdopodobnie ważniejszy niż FTP).źródło